Power and Performance
The Outsunny 1800W High Pressure Washer boasts a powerful 1800 W motor and can generate a maximum pressure of 150 bar, making it ideal for heavy-duty cleaning tasks. In contrast, the DKIEI Pressure Washer Cordless is designed for ease of use with a less powerful motor, but it still delivers a good performance by allowing a spraying distance of up to 10 metres. While the Outsunny excels in maximum pressure and flow rate at 420 litres per hour, the DKIEI prioritises convenience with its cordless design, making it suitable for outdoor use without being tethered to a power source.
Portability and Use
When it comes to portability, the DKIEI Pressure Washer Cordless takes the lead due to its lightweight and wireless design. Weighing less than the Outsunny, it is equipped with a 1.5Ah battery that allows for around 40 minutes of continuous operation. This makes it perfect for users who need to clean in locations without immediate access to power outlets. Conversely, the Outsunny, while compact and easy to transport thanks to its integrated hose reel and handle, still requires a power source for operation, which may limit its usability in certain outdoor settings.
Versatility
The Outsunny model is marketed as a multi-use pressure washer, effective for cleaning various surfaces including vehicles, outdoor furniture, and garden fences. Its complete kit includes multiple attachments like a spray gun, a wand, and a snow foam bottle, making it a versatile tool for different cleaning tasks. The DKIEI Pressure Washer Cordless also boasts versatility, being suitable for items such as patios, cars, and furniture. It even allows users to draw water from outdoor sources, enhancing its functionality in diverse cleaning scenarios, which could be particularly advantageous for outdoor enthusiasts.
Convenience Features
The DKIEI Pressure Washer Cordless offers several convenience features that enhance usability. Its cordless design eliminates the hassle of managing power cords, and it can draw water from various sources, increasing its adaptability in different situations. It also includes a filter with its hose for enhanced operation. On the other hand, the Outsunny model includes an automatic shut-off feature for safety and an adjustable spray angle between 0°-75°, allowing for tailored cleaning experiences. While both models cater to convenience, the DKIEI’s flexibility outdoors may appeal more to casual users.
Battery Life and Charging
In terms of battery life, the DKIEI Pressure Washer Cordless is powered by a 21V rechargeable battery, which provides about 40 minutes of operation on a full charge. This allows for sufficient cleaning time without being tethered to an outlet. The Outsunny, being a corded model, does not rely on battery life, offering continuous power during use. However, it requires access to an electrical outlet, which may not be feasible in all outdoor environments. Ultimately, the choice between the two will depend on the user’s needs for mobility versus sustained power.
